Good friend of mine has told me this: Burrow does not have the strongest arm regarding how far he can throw it but it’s good enough, compared his mobility to Aaron Rodgers and said the best thing about him is he is 10 times better than any QB we’ve had in the last 15 years at diagnosing the play and making a good decision on who to throw it to in a quick time frame. Said he will be the QB for us that we often get frustrated playing against. When we have a 3rd and long and the defense has perfect coverage on our WRs, he will still find a way to squirt out and make the first down. I’m pretty excited to see what he’ll bring to the table for us.
